A new wave of excitement is rolling through the gaming community as the release of Oraxia approaches. On June 19, 2025, players are abuzz with strategies regarding purchasing, farming, and character usage. Amidst the chatter, differing philosophies on gameplay method are emerging.

Players' Strategies: Buy or Farm?

Players seem divided on whether to buy Oraxia immediately or invest time in farming her through gameplay. Some are eager to buy the character outright, with one player stating, "Baby Iโ€™m buying the Oraxia bundle as soon as the update drops." This sentiment echoes among many who see purchasing as the quickest way to enjoy the new content.

However, others advocate for a more calculated approach. One commenter advised, "Gonna farm two copies, one for me and one for Helminth. I have a personal spending rule: 'never buy anything you think you can earn for free.'" This perspective highlights a trend of players valuing in-game earning over spending real money.

The Helminth Wall and Farming Efficiency

Another recurring theme involves the potential future use of Oraxia in gameplay, specifically regarding the Helminth system. Players are strategizing on how to best utilize her abilities. A comment noted, "Do we know for certain which ability is her subsume?" This inquiry reveals a strong focus on maximizing character utility in combat.

Yet, some players emphasize efficiency in farming Platinum, particularly by taking on bounties. Comments like, "Counter philosophy: 'never farm something if it's easier to farm the plat needed to buy it,'" indicate that gamers are weighing the pros and cons of farming versus buying new content.
